The Wine:
This is the 2008 @podereleripi Lupe e Sirene Riserva, #brunellodimontalcino from the small village of Montalcino in Tuscany, Italy. Recently secured from a private collection in Zurich, Switzerland.
This is the oldest Riserva I have had the pleasure of tasting from Podere le Ripi, a glass from coravin tonight to preserve the bottle for other moments in time. A Riserva must spend 6 years aging before release and only the very best grapes are selected. It is rich and classic, with dark cherries, some spice and a wonderful, memorable nose. Extremely difficult to find at this age, I have just this last bottle and would recommend this producer to anyone who is looking to try Brunello di Montalcino, it is quite possible to get a more recent 2015/2016. As always, great on its own or with pizza! Rating: AW96 🍷🇮🇹

The Vinyl:
This is the 4th studio album from @kingsofconvenience “Peace or Love” released in 2021 from the brilliant Norwegian duo. I have been very fortunate to see them play this album live, along with their other amazing work, a number of times over the years and three times in the last few. A fond memory last summer in Florence, Italy after a bottle of Brunello, cooling down from an earlier 40 degrees in the heat wave, at the Anfiteatro Ernesto De Pascale, which is an old open air theatre in a beautiful park to the west of the city.
The album is classicly Kings of Convenience with every single song deserving its place. I always like to wonder to myself which song was written by Erland or Eirik, the beautiful layering of guitars and their vocal harmonies. They will always be one of my very favourite ever bands.

Favourite tracks: Rumours, Comb My Hair, Catholic Country (with Feist)
